Output d5418ccbb2b3918e226d4a80c711c4882323e45abdeddee3efd112e228c05a0e:69

value
61838
script pubkey
OP_0 OP_PUSHBYTES_20 5fc7c891e0a274b079cf4e0ec276671f96fa6b6c
address
bc1qtlru3y0q5f6tq7w0fc8vyan8r7t056mvupwj33
transaction
d5418ccbb2b3918e226d4a80c711c4882323e45abdeddee3efd112e228c05a0e
spent
true